VTL talks ongoing with countries under travel restriction, says Santhara


KUALA LUMPUR: Discussions are still ongoing to allow Vaccinated Travel Lane (VTL) with several countries that have yet to fully reopen their borders including with China in order to boost tourism activities, says Datuk Seri Dr Edmund Santhara Kumar.

The Deputy Tourism, Arts and Culture Minister said his ministry had expressed their recommendations through the Foreign Ministry to the representatives of the Chinese government to allow its citizens to visit Malaysia as soon as their borders reopen.
